Jerome Budahn

February 29, 1932 — April 27, 2022

Sheboygan Falls

Jerome A. Budahn, 90, passed away Wednesday evening, April 27, 2022 at Sharon S. Richardson Community Hospice.

Jerome was born February 29, 1932 in Marshfield, the son of Arthur and Gladys (nee Willner) Budahn. With a leap year birthday, Jerome loved to joke that he was only 22, making him younger than his children and grandchildren. He attended school in Marshfield and later Sheboygan Falls.

On June 23, 1951 he was united in marriage with the love of his life, Jeanne Leta at St. Mary’s Catholic Church in Sheboygan Falls. The couple celebrated 65 years together before Jeanne passed in 2016.

For over 30 years, Jerome worked in construction at Tomasini Contractors. He retired in 1988. After retirement, Jerome and Jeanne traveled the United States in their motor home, visiting every state in the continental United States. An avid Wisconsin sports fan, Jerome enjoyed watching Brewer, Packer and Bucks (especially Giannis!) games with his son Jerome. He also enjoyed golfing and spending time with his family.

Jerome is survived by his children: Sharon (Allan) Willadsen, Jerome Budahn, Jr., Marjorie Budahn (Joe Thompson) and Debra (Robert Jr.) Ehrlich; grandchildren: Stacey (Scott) Moshier, Stephanie (Michael) Leavitt, Robert III (Erin) Ehrlich and Heather Ehrlich Scheer; 6 great-grandchildren; sisters Jacklyn Lawrence and Marlene (Warren) Schneider; many family and friends.

He is reunited with his wife Jeanne, grandson Jeremy Budahn and sister Dolores Heidenreiter.

Private family services will be held, and Jerome will be laid to rest at Greenlawn Memorial Park – Garden of Peace.

Memorials are suggested to Sharon S. Richardson Community Hospice.
